Clojure

Success Stories

以下是使用Clojure的公司的一些成功案例. 如果您想添加到此列表中,请填写此表格 .

  • 沃尔玛使用Clojure创建了一个强大的数据管理系统,该系统支持5,000多家商店,并集成了在线和移动数据.


    了解沃尔玛如何大规模运行Clojure.

    "我们的Clojure系统刚刚处理了它的第一个沃尔玛黑色星期五,并且没有刮擦." -通过Twitter,2014年11月28日

    Anthony Marcar高级建筑师
  • Chartbeat使用Kafka和Clojure构建了一个上下文网站覆盖图,该覆盖图实时跟踪内部流量,每分钟的点击次数超过一百万次.


    观看Devon讨论他们如何使用Clojure处理数千万用户的活动流.

    当我们需要实时从每秒数十万个请求中提取见解时,我们知道Clojure是答案. Clojure对于一般的流处理确实很棒.

    Devon Peticolas,高级后端工程师兼团队负责人
  • 8th Light与一个新的Clojure客户团队合作,在短短一个月内完成了从设计到部署的第一个Clojure项目.


    了解为什么他们认为Clojure是无聊的技术 ,以及为什么这是一件好事.

    Clojure的灵活性,交互式开发和工具帮助我们迭代并不断交付我们的客户值得骄傲的产品.

    科林·琼斯 CTO
  • 消费者报告选择Clojure和Datomic将其所有基础后端系统和数据库整合在一起. 他们新的企业级容器服务使开发人员能够创建应用程序,从而为数据消费者提供减少风险和精力的快速搜索.


    观看Paul deGrandis讨论解锁数据驱动系统.

  • Cicayda使用Clojure,Datomic和ClojureScript构建了一个强大的,多租户云托管的SaaS,该SaaS使客户端可以管理各种数据和负载配置文件.


    了解他们如何使用Clojure熟悉的原理来构建此法律数据服务.

    ClojureScript在线的两侧为我们提供了一个统一的开发环境,并帮助我们朝着面向数据的UI推进.

    Jonathan Boston软件开发人员
  • Puppet使用Clojure构建Trapperkeeper(以及更多),依靠Clojure的简单性来构建敏捷,可扩展的平台.


    了解有关Trapperkeeper的信息. Or Dig deeper. 或阅读有关PuppetDB的信息.

    Clojure is a functional programming language from top to bottom. This means that code written in Clojure is very modular, composable, reusable and easy to reason about.

    克里斯·普赖斯软件工程师
  • Beanstalk切换到Clojure,以将缓存速度提高20倍.


    阅读有关爱的内容.

    昨天我们部署了用Clojure编写的Beanstalk缓存系统的重写产品. 它比以前的版本快20倍……并且使我们能够将提交更改到存储库和在Beanstalk的UI中看到更新之间的延迟平均缩短到20毫秒.

    迪玛相反
  • MailOnline.com在Clojure中重建发布平台.


    在报纸上阅读有关Clojure的信息.

    但是从根本上讲,我们并没有编写太多代码. 我向首席技术官提出了令人毛骨悚然的问题,他的回答是:"这就是我所知的正确解决方案". Clojure是这里的赢家.

    Jon Pither,Juxt.pro联合创始人
  • DRW贸易集团已成功采用Clojure.


    Watch Jay discuss why DRW chose Clojure.

    Clojure不是我介绍给组织的第一种语言. 但是,毫无疑问,这是我参加过的最成功的应用程序. Clojure的使用对公司产生了许多影响:文化,政治和技术上.

    Jay Fields软件工程师
  • IOOF曾与ThoughtWorks的快速更换和改善金融服务平台的重要组成部分.


    了解有关重新创建其养老金服务的信息.

    该项目是一个离散的模块,使我们能够将其构建为符合我们的体系结构目标的服务. 重要的是,它需要与我们的核心管理系统集成,这不构成任何挑战. Clojure使我们能够快速,轻松地实施将托管功能重新带回内部所需的所有更改.

    安德鲁·托德(Andrew Todd) CIO
  • Thoughtworks利用Clojure来加速Java团队.


    了解有关使用Clojure尽早交付和预算不足的信息.

    我们讨论了现有的Clojure社区,语言本身的成熟度以及我们在行业中看到的势头. 公司正在看到基于Clojure的市场交付速度.

    戴夫·艾尔曼
  • 气候公司使用Clojure帮助世界各地的农民可持续地保护和维护自己的农作物.


    了解有关他们如何使用Clojure构建版本化的天气数据存储库的信息 .

    我们所有的模型,数据存储和服务都在Clojure中构建. 我们发现Clojure对并行性的支持使以低延迟运行复杂模型变得容易.

    Leon Barrett软件工程师
  • Precursor是针对使用Clojure,ClojureScript和Datomic构建的团队的实时协作原型.


    阅读有关Precursor如何使用ClojureScript提高设计人员生产力的信息 .

    学会使用ClojureScript,Om和React最终使我感到我自始至终都对我的设计工作负责.

    丹尼·金 Co-Founder/Designer
  • Sonian一直在大规模生产中使用Clojure,以开发后端服务的通用基础.


    了解Sonian如何保持安全 .

    Clojure在软件开发生命周期的两端都给我们带来了性能上的提升:我们可以像任何Python或Ruby商店一样快速地构建新功能,并且在将其交付生产时,它可以像任何Java应用程序一样快地运行.

    Ron Toland Clojure工程师
  • Appsflyer在Clojure中进行开发,以实现可伸缩性及其实现的业务敏捷性. 它们可以像移动广告市场一样迅速发展和适应.


    有关Appsflyer的更多信息,请访问其网站. 并查看他们有关在端到端生产中使用Clojure的博客文章.

    当我们从数百万个日常事件转变为数十亿个事件时,我们知道Clojure是答案.

    Reshef Mann CTO
  • Atlassian正在使用Clojure在新产品和现有产品中构建实时协作功能.


    莱昂纳多·博尔赫斯(Leonardo Borges)在最近的2015年EuroClojure 演讲中解释了Atlassian选择Clojure的原因以及团队取得的令人兴奋的结果.

  • Base2使用Clojure为波音737 MAX开发了功能丰富的机载诊断系统. 他们使用服务框架和消息队列来构造应用程序,以使服务的不同部分之间能够进行通信,同时保持关注点的分离.


    观看Donevan 在Clojure / west 2016演示中讨论此车载应用程序的开发.

    我们之所以选择Clojure是因为该项目能够很好地运行并行流程,并且具有可用库的优势,而且由于Clojure是波音公司认可的语言,因此使用JVM.

    Donevan Dolby软件工程师
  • Room Key与Cognitect合作,并利用Clojure和Datomic构建了一个可快速扩展,高度敏捷的基于云的酒店搜索引擎.


    使用Clojure和AWS可获得60,000%的增长. 有关我们合作案例研究. 或关于他们如何使用Datomic.

    [我们]知道Cognitect将提供我们所需的支持. 在各个方面,他们都是我们的合作伙伴. 他们解决了我遇到之前遇到的大多数问题.

    科林·斯蒂尔 CTO
  • Greenius选择Clojure和Datomic为园丁建立一个可扩展的,灵活的平台,供园丁协作和分享想法.


    了解其ClojureScript集成路线图.

    [我们设计软件]仅具有不变的数据结构和纯功能(比传统的OO语言具有更少的代码),使我们能够专注于核心业务需求,而不是固有的技术问题.

    亚西尔·加尔多斯(Asier Galdos) Co-founder/developer
  • Funding Circle使用Clojure编写其交易和会计系统.


    了解他们如何将Clojure用于性能敏感的后端服务.

    Clojure非常有韧性. 我们用Clojure编写流处理器,API服务器和Web应用程序,这很自然. 我们可以专注于数据和解决业务特有的问题.

    Rob Crim首席建筑师
  • Kidblog使用Clojure为K-12老师和学生提供安全的学生出版服务.


    了解他们如何在平台中使用Clojure.

    Clojure使我们的代码更易于编写,阅读愉快且更易于查看.

    马特·哈迪 Founder
  • LendUp使用Clojure来构建企业财务软件,该软件可帮助任何人改善财务状况.


    LendUp使用Clojure为数据管道和核心实时决策与服务基础架构提供动力 .

    Clojure优雅而实用. 它帮助我更加专注于解决业务问题.

    Mengxi Lu Data Engineering Lead
  • 作为支付公司的Zimpler致力于提供流畅的支付体验. 为了实现这一目标,我们在所有面向用户的应用程序中使用ClojureScript.


    Zimplers首席技术官(CTO)观看有关支付公司生产中ClojureScript 的故事 .

    使用Clojure和ClojureScript可以使我们更轻松地协作并更快地进行迭代.

    让·路易斯·乔丹奴 CTO
  • CloudRepo是基于云的存储库管理器,用于存储和共享您的软件库(Leiningen,Boot,Maven等).


    CloudRepo的创始人讨论了使用Clojure堆栈的选择.

    简化了开发,以非常小的团队构建了完整的产品,零客户影响停机. 那只是我们与Clojure合作的第一年!

    Chris Shellenbarger CloudRepo创始人
  • AnyChart选择了Clojure和ClojureScript来为其JavaScript(HTML5)图表库的技术文档生态系统提供动力:用户指南,API参考和图表游乐场.


    了解AnyChart团队如何使用Clojure及其原因.

    我们喜欢Clojure,因为它具有使用Java库的能力,为后端和前端编写共享代码的能力以及对它提供的开发速度的内在推动力.

    Vitaly Radionov AnyChart研发部主管
  • GO-JEK ,我们在Clojure中重写了分配引擎,这使我们能够为数百万的客户提供服务,为他们找到合适的驱动程序.


    观看Abhinav和Kartik在EuroClojure 2017上的讨论 .

    我们一直在寻找一种语言,该语言可以使我们在对接系统的核心部分精美地表达我们的领域. Clojure是一种允许我们为匹配驱动程序和客户编写高级抽象的方法.

    Shobhit Srivastava技术主管
  • Pisano的授权和创新客户体验平台使用Clojure,ClojureScript和Datomic.


    阅读为什么Pisano对使用Clojure平台如此满意.

    用数据结构对我们的系统状态进行建模是一种令人愉快的经历,似乎应该是有机的.

    ErtuğrulÇetin软件工程师兼团队负责人

by  ICOPY.SITE